On Fri, Jan 15, 2016 at 10:25:14AM +0100, Johannes Schindelin wrote:
> Hi Mike,
> 
> On Fri, 15 Jan 2016, Mike Hommey wrote:
> 
> > Git-cinnabar is a git remote helper to interact with mercurial
> > repositories. It allows to clone, pull and push from/to mercurial remote
> > repositories, using git.

> Hopefully I will get a chance to test this soon, but I already have one
> comment: at
> > 1. https://github.com/glandium/git-cinnabar/wiki/Windows-Support
> 
> ... it is mentioned that...
> 
> 	Git for Windows 32-bits is untested, but assumed to have the same
> 	issue as MSys2 32-bits
> 
> ... but as is mentioned here:
> 
> 	https://github.com/git-for-windows/git/wiki/32-bit-issues
> 
> Git for Windows executes the rebaseall step as part of the installation,
> so it should not have the same issue as MSys2 32-bits ;-)

Please feel free to update the wiki page, it should be publicly editable
:)
